Salesforce announces Agentforce 360 as enterprise AI competition heats up

In a bold move to capture the enterprise AI market, Salesforce has unveiled its latest platform, Agentforce 360, just ahead of its much-anticipated Dreamforce conference set to begin on October 14. This new iteration of the AI agent platform is designed to attract businesses seeking advanced AI solutions in an increasingly competitive environment. Agentforce 360 introduces innovative features that enhance user interaction with AI agents. Among these is the Agent Script tool, set to enter beta testing in November, which allows users to program AI agents to respond flexibly to various scenarios. This tool is particularly valuable in addressing customer inquiries, enabling agents to handle unpredictable interactions more effectively. Furthermore, Salesforce is integrating its core applications, including Agentforce Sales and HR, into the messaging platform Slack. This integration aims to streamline workflows, with plans to expand capabilities through early 2026. Slack is also piloting a new version of its Slackbot, designed to function as a personalized AI assistant that learns from user interactions to provide tailored insights and recommendations. Salesforce's announcement comes at a time when the enterprise AI sector is rapidly evolving. Companies like Google and Anthropic are also making significant strides in this arena, with Google recently launching Gemini Enterprise and Anthropic securing major partnerships with firms like Deloitte and IBM. Despite Salesforce's claims of having 12,000 customers for Agentforce—outpacing competitors—the broader enterprise AI landscape faces challenges. Recent studies indicate that a staggering 95% of enterprise AI initiatives fail before reaching full implementation, highlighting the ongoing struggle for companies to achieve a return on their AI investments. Early adopters of Agentforce 360, including Lennar, Adecco, and Pearson, are looking forward to navigating this complex market with the new tools at their disposal.
